Bistrot Paul Bert is well known to tourists and was been
Bistrot Paul Bert is well known to tourists and was been extensively reviewed. We had a 7:30 reservation when the restaurant opened and were surrounded by other parties of tourists. When the tables turned over French speakers started to file in. We had a nice corner table. The staff were OK but were noticeably nicer to francophones. We were started off with good gougeres. Wine by the glass was disappointing. We tried one white and two reds and they were all meh. Appetizers were very good. We had the biggest artichokes that we have ever seen in our lives. Our friends had the pig trotters and the burrata- two thumbs up. Two of our party split the some meunière. It was excellent and surprisingly easy to debone. Two of us had really good steak au poivre. We shared an excellent cheese board for dessert. Prices were fair. The space is straight out of central casting. It was a fun night at a nice bistro.

After attempting to make a reservation for a couple weeks,
After attempting to make a reservation for a couple weeks, we decided to go for it and arrive at opening time (7:30 PM) and try our luck. We were fortunate and that they had a space for two but we saw a number of people turned away by 8. We have been wanting to try the steak au poivre for quite some time and of course, each ordered the same. It came perfectly cooked and quickly. The sauce was much more delicate than I expected, and the pepper flavor really came through. The fries were very crispy and a nice accompaniment to soak up the extra sauce that was left on the plate. The Grand Marnier soufflé was tremendous, fluffy, flavorful, and airy. The waiter was quick and fairly attentive and a bit comical. We sat outside and it was a lovely Paris evening. We Very much enjoyed this meal.
